Óscar Sevilla
Óscar Miguel Sevilla Rivera, nicknamed El Niño, is a Spanish-Colombian professional road bicycle racer, who currently rides for UCI Continental team Medellín. He is a climber with a pedigree in stage races, having finished in the top ten of the Tour de France and Vuelta a España several times.

Cayo Lara
Cayo Lara Moya is a Spanish politician. He has been the leader of United Left (IU) from December 2008 until 2016. He is also a member of the leadership of the Communist Party of Spain.

Antonio Buero Vallejo
Antonio Buero Vallejo was a Spanish playwright associated with the Generation of '36 movement and considered the most important Spanish dramatist of the Spanish Civil War.
Luis Cobos
Luis Cobos is a Spanish composer, conductor and musician. He is chairman of the management entity performers (AIE) and the chairman of the board of the Latin Academy of Recording Arts & Sciences. He was married to the singer Angel.
